Abstract
We find the Seiberg-Witten geometry for four dimensional N = 2 supersymmetr ic E-6 gauge theories with massless fundamental hypermultiplets, by geometr ically embedding them in type II string theories compactified on Calabi-Yau threefolds. The resulting geometry completely agrees with that of recent w orks, which are based on the technique of N = 1 confining phase superpotent ials. We also derive the Seiberg-Witten geometry for E-7 gauge theories wit h massive fundamental hypermultiplets.
